She was a resident of Evergreen Woods in North Branford, CT. Mrs. Gardner was born in Jersey City, NJ. She married Robert E. Gardner, the former Salem County agricultural extension agent in 1943, and they moved to Salem County in 1948 and resided there for 61 years. She was a graduate of Montclair (NJ) State College and earned a masters degree from the University of Delaware. She was a junior high and high school teacher in Salem and was a member of the Salem Friends Meeting. She moved to Evergreen Woods in 2009 and was active in residence committees and bridge groups.
She was preceded in death by her husband of 65 years. She is survived by a sister, Mary Schwartz of San Luis Obispo, CA., daughters, Abigail (Richard Moynihan) of Rowayton, CT., and Judith (Laurence Rutter) of San Luis Obispo, four grandchildren and three great-grandchildren.
